Norma Jean Pippenger

| April 18, 2006 9:00 PM

Norma Jean Pippenger, 76, longtime Moses Lake, resident passed away on Monday, April 17, 2006 at SunBridge Care and Rehabilitation Center. Arrangements are in care of Kayser's Chapel and Crematory.

Norma was born on March 6, 1930 in Cheyenne, Wyo. daughter of the late Gordon and Ruth (Spires) Pennock. She was married to Kenneth Elroy Sturm on June 21, 1949 in Rapid City, S.D. With Kenneth serving in the U.S. Air Force they lived several places before settling in Moses Lake in August of 1962. Norma worked at Sprouse-Reitz, Travelodge and K-Mart in Moses Lake. She remarried in May of 1971 to A.Z. "Mike" Pippenger and they traveled around before moving to Moses Lake in 1973 where they have lived since. In the last year they have resided at the Hearthstone.

Norma loved spending time with her family, especially her grandchildren and great grandchildren, dancing, camping, reading, gold panning, visiting ghost towns, HOT weather, pink roses and chocolate!

She is survived by her husband A.Z. "Mike" Pippenger, Moses Lake; three sons and their wives, Kenneth and Janice Sturm, California, Gary and Cindy Sturm, Moses Lake, and Bryan Sturm, Moses Lake; two daughters and one son-in-law, Loraine and Cary Christiansen, Spokane and Lavonne Sturm, Cheney; two sisters, Ruby West and Betty Jane both of Montana; nine grandchildren and 10 great-grandchildren.
